Understand Your Child's Needs:

·    Consider your child's learning style, interests, strengths, and weaknesses.

·        Assess any special requirements or preferences your child may have, such as extracurricular activities, sports facilities, or specific teaching methodologies.

Research CBSE Schools:

·        Compile a list of CBSE schools in your area or preferred location.

·        Gather information about each school's reputation, academic performance, faculty qualifications, infrastructure, facilities, and extracurricular offerings.

·        Utilize online resources, school websites, reviews, and recommendations from friends, family, or educational consultants.

Visit Potential Schools:

·        Schedule visits to the shortlisted CBSE schools to get a firsthand look at the campus environment, classrooms, laboratories, libraries, and recreational areas.

·        Observe the interaction between teachers and students, as well as the overall atmosphere of the school.

·        Ask relevant questions regarding the curriculum, teaching methodologies, assessment practices, disciplinary policies, and student support services.

Evaluate Academic Excellence:

·        Assess the CBSE school's track record in academic achievements, board exam results, and competitive exams.

·        Inquire about the curriculum structure, teaching strategies, and emphasis on holistic development, including co-curricular and extracurricular activities.

·        Consider the availability of resources, such as well-equipped labs, libraries, and technology integration, to enhance learning experiences.

Focus on Safety and Well-being:

·        Prioritize your child's safety and well-being by evaluating the school's security measures, transportation facilities, and medical assistance provisions.

·        Inquire about the school's policies and protocols regarding health and safety, including hygiene standards, emergency preparedness, and anti-bullying initiatives.

Assess Parental Involvement:

·        Consider the level of parental involvement encouraged by the CBSE school through parent-teacher associations, open communication channels, and involvement in school events and activities.

·        Evaluate the school's approach to parent engagement and collaboration in supporting students' academic progress and overall development.

Seek Feedback and Reviews:

·        Reach out to current parents, alumni, and students of the CBSE schools under consideration to gather insights and feedback about their experiences.

·        Pay attention to both positive aspects and areas for improvement mentioned by stakeholders to make a well-rounded assessment.

Trust Your Instincts:

·        Ultimately, trust your instincts and intuition when making the final decision. Consider your child's comfort, happiness, and potential for growth within the chosen CBSE school environment.

·        Remember that every child is unique, and the best CBSE school for one child may not necessarily be the perfect fit for another.
